When two big names come together to form a fragrance the result is the Lalique cologne for Bentley.
In collaboration with iconic French luxury brand Lalique, Bentley released a crystal-bottled, sultry-smelling masterpiece. This exquisite fragrance not only possesses a remarkable scent but is packaged remarkably as well. The bottle of this cologne is a matte square flacon topped with Bentley’s ‘Flying B’ crafted entirely from crystal. Using both matte and polished crystal is a signature Lalique design that shows off the harmony and impressive teamwork between the two luxe brands. This collaboration really stretches the limits of the Bentley name, proving its versatility as a brand.
The Lalique cologne for Bentley is a luxury perfume with a power name behind it.
